Frequently Asked Questions about the 06410 ZIP Code

How much are Studio apartments in 06410?

There are currently 4 Studio Apartments in 06410 with rent ranges from $1,400 to $2,100 with an average price of $2,017.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 06410 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 06410 ranges from $1,238 to $2,625 with an average monthly rent of $1,947.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 06410 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 06410 range from $1,485 to $3,175.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,912.

How expensive are 06410 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 7 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 06410 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,300 to $3,600 - averaging $3,401 for the location.
